    To be honest, I'd just go with the one that's cheaper. The Corsair appears to have better latency. But the tested latency says 18 while its rated latency is 15. Not sure what that means exactly. You want the lowest latency if at all possible. Though, that was more of a thing back in the day...

    Ideally you'd want to read the motherboard manufacture's QVL (Qualified Vendor List), but that can be a crapshoot.
